Laura Kahler is an Associate Attorney in the Modesto office of
Borton Petrini, LLP. Her practice focuses on civil litigation, with an
emphasis on insurance defense. She represents insured clients in a
variety of matters and works closely with insurance carriers
throughout all stages of litigation.
Prior to joining Borton Petrini, LLP, Laura’s practice centered on
estate planning and trust administration, where she helped clients
navigate an often-confusing process with clear, practical guidance.
During law school, Laura gained experience at a San Francisco law
firm representing landlords in complex local regulatory matters.
Laura earned her J.D. from Golden Gate University School of Law,
where she graduated in the top 15% of her class and served as an
editor of the Environmental Law Journal. She earned her
undergraduate degree from Sonoma State University.
Outside of the office, Laura serves on the Board of Stanislaus
County Court Appointed Special Advocates (CASA), supporting
youth in the foster care system.
